Foreign Ministry: Israeli Aggression on Aleppo International Airport reflects Israel’s barbaric image

The Ministry of Foreign Affairs and Expatriates said in a statement on Tuesday that the Israeli aggression, that targeted Aleppo International Airport this dawn, putting it out of service, is a double crime as it targeted a civilian airport on the one hand, and a main channel for the delivery of humanitarian aid from inside and outside Syria to the victims of the devastating earthquake that struck the region on February 6th, on the other. 

The Ministry added that this aggression again reflects the worst forms of barbarism and inhumanity practiced by the Israeli entity, and the most flagrant violations of the international law and the international humanitarian law.

The ministry said that Syria warns the Israeli entity against continuing to commit such crimes. It has called on the international community to condemn these crimes and work to put an end to them, especially as they pose serious threat to security and peace in the region and the world.
